1. What Is A SCRAM Bracelet and Why Is It Used?
A SCRAM Continuous Alcohol Monitoring® (SCRAM CAM®) bracelet is a device used to monitor an individual’s alcohol consumption continuously over a specific period. This innovative technology is commonly referred to as an alcohol monitoring tag or bracelet. The SCRAM CAM® is non-invasive and discreetly worn around the ankle, detecting traces of alcohol in sweat.
The SCRAM CAM® bracelet offers numerous benefits in monitoring alcohol consumption:
- Continuous Monitoring: It provides 24/7 monitoring, ensuring no alcohol consumption goes undetected.
- Non-Invasive: The bracelet is worn on the ankle and doesn’t require blood or urine samples.
- Tamper-Proof: Equipped with sensors to detect tampering attempts, ensuring accurate results.
- Real-Time Data: Provides immediate alerts to authorities if alcohol is detected.
2. How Does a SCRAM Bracelet Detect Alcohol?
The SCRAM CAM® bracelet measures alcohol in sweat through a process called transdermal analysis. About 1% of what we consume is unconsciously expelled through our skin as perspiration. The bracelet samples and tests this perspiration (insensible perspiration) using a pump inside the device. A fuel cell reacts with ethanol, similar to breath test devices, to measure the presence of alcohol. This sampling occurs every 30 minutes to accurately monitor alcohol consumption.
3. Can I Travel Domestically With a SCRAM Bracelet?
Yes, you can generally travel domestically with a SCRAM bracelet, but it requires careful planning and adherence to specific guidelines.
- Communication with Supervising Authority:
- Probation Officer: Inform your probation officer or supervising authority well in advance of your travel plans.
- Court Approval: Obtain written permission from the court if required by your probation terms.
- SCRAM Device Company:
- Notify the Monitoring Company: Contact the SCRAM device company (e.g., Alcohol Monitoring Systems) to inform them of your travel dates and destinations.
- Base Station Access: Ensure you have access to a base station for regular data uploads, or arrange for alternative reporting methods.
- Documentation:
- Travel Permit: Carry all necessary travel permits and court orders with you.
- Contact Information: Have contact information for your probation officer and the SCRAM device company readily available.
- Adherence to Schedule:
- Reporting Schedule: Maintain your regular reporting schedule while traveling to avoid violations.
- Compliance: Strictly adhere to all conditions of your probation or monitoring program.
- Potential Challenges:
- Base Station Availability: Limited access to base stations in certain areas.
- Technical Issues: Possible technical malfunctions with the SCRAM device during travel.
- Tips for Smooth Domestic Travel:
- Plan Ahead: Start the travel request process as early as possible.
- Confirm Connectivity: Verify that your travel destinations have adequate cellular coverage for data uploads.
- Backup Plan: Have a backup plan in case of technical issues or lack of base station access.
4. Can I Travel Internationally With a SCRAM Bracelet?
Traveling internationally with a SCRAM bracelet is more complex and may not always be possible, necessitating thorough preparation and approval from relevant authorities.
- Legal and Logistical Challenges:
- Jurisdictional Issues: International travel involves crossing legal jurisdictions, which can complicate monitoring.
- Data Transmission: Ensuring reliable data transmission from foreign countries can be challenging.
- Steps to Take:
- Court Approval: Obtain explicit permission from the court to travel internationally.
- Probation Officer Consent: Secure consent from your probation officer or supervising authority.
- SCRAM Company Coordination: Coordinate with the SCRAM device company to confirm international monitoring capabilities.
- Factors Influencing Approval:
- Reason for Travel: The court will consider the purpose of your international travel, such as business, family emergencies, or pre-approved vacations.
- Destination Country: Some countries may have restrictions or technological limitations that affect SCRAM monitoring.
- Alternative Monitoring Options:
- Temporary Removal: In some cases, the court may allow temporary removal of the SCRAM bracelet during international travel, with stricter monitoring upon return.
- Alternative Testing: Consider alternative testing methods like frequent breathalyzer tests or urine analysis while abroad.
- Potential Outcomes:
- Approval with Conditions: The court may approve international travel with specific conditions, such as regular check-ins and alternative monitoring.
- Denial of Travel: The court may deny international travel if it deems the monitoring unreliable or the risk too high.
- Tips for International Travel:
- Start Early: Begin the approval process several months in advance.
- Detailed Itinerary: Provide a detailed travel itinerary, including accommodations and contact information.
- Legal Counsel: Consult with a legal professional to navigate the legal complexities of international travel with a SCRAM bracelet.
5. What Happens at Airport Security?
Navigating airport security with a SCRAM bracelet requires transparency and preparation to avoid delays or complications.
- Notification:
- Inform TSA: As you approach the security checkpoint, inform a Transportation Security Administration (TSA) officer that you are wearing a medical device that cannot be removed.
- Screening Process:
- Visual Inspection: The TSA officer will likely visually inspect the SCRAM bracelet.
- Swab Test: The officer may swab the bracelet to test for explosive materials.
- Additional Screening: Be prepared for additional screening, such as a pat-down.
- Documentation:
- Medical Documentation: Carry documentation from your doctor or probation officer explaining the medical necessity of wearing the SCRAM bracelet.
- Court Orders: Have copies of any relevant court orders or legal documents.
- Privacy:
- Request Private Screening: If you prefer, you can request a private screening away from other passengers.
- Potential Issues:
- False Alarms: The metal components of the SCRAM bracelet may trigger metal detectors, leading to additional screening.
- Misunderstandings: Some TSA officers may be unfamiliar with SCRAM bracelets, so patience and clear communication are essential.
- Tips for Airport Security:
- Arrive Early: Allow extra time for security screening.
- Stay Calm: Remain calm and cooperative throughout the screening process.
- Explain Clearly: Clearly explain the purpose of the SCRAM bracelet and provide necessary documentation.
6. Will the SCRAM Bracelet Set Off Metal Detectors?
Yes, the metal components of a SCRAM bracelet will likely set off metal detectors at airport security checkpoints. It is important to be prepared for this and follow the guidelines mentioned above.
7. Are There Any Travel Restrictions Associated With Wearing a SCRAM Bracelet?
Yes, there can be several travel restrictions associated with wearing a SCRAM bracelet, depending on the terms of your probation or court order.
- Geographic Restrictions:
- Limited Travel Areas: Your probation terms may restrict you to specific geographic areas, preventing you from traveling to certain cities, states, or countries.
- Curfews:
- Travel During Curfew Hours: Travel during curfew hours may be prohibited unless specifically authorized by your probation officer or the court.
- Alcohol-Free Zones:
- Avoidance of Alcohol-Serving Establishments: You may be required to avoid establishments that primarily serve alcohol, such as bars and nightclubs.
- Reporting Requirements:
- Frequent Check-Ins: You may need to check in with your probation officer more frequently while traveling.
- Home Confinement:
- Limited Absences: If you are under home confinement, absences for travel may be severely restricted or require special permission.
- Potential Penalties:
- Violation of Probation: Violating travel restrictions can result in serious penalties, including revocation of probation and incarceration.
- Tips for Managing Travel Restrictions:
- Know Your Terms: Thoroughly understand the terms of your probation or court order.
- Seek Clarification: If you are unsure about any travel restrictions, seek clarification from your probation officer or legal counsel.
- Document Everything: Keep detailed records of your travel plans, communications with authorities, and any approvals received.
